Alexander Hamilton Summary of Key Points

Alexander Hamilton is a biography written by Ron Chernow. The book portrays the life of the Founding Father of the United States, Alexander Hamilton. It covers his tragic childhood in the Caribbean, his role in the American Revolution, his significant contributions as a statesman, and his controversial personal life. The biography thoroughly explores his political and financial systems that are the bedrock of America today.

Gentle and Lowly Summary of Key Points

Gentle and Lowly offers an exploration into the heart of Jesus Christ, focusing on his compassion and love for humanity. The author, Dane Ortlund, uses biblical texts and theological resources to reveal a savior who is rich in mercy, understanding, and patience, especially towards those who are suffering or in sin.
